Founded as the College of Business Administration in 1913, we celebrated our centennial as the School of Management in 2013, and began a new chapter as the Questrom School of Business on March 30, 2015. We are the proud recipients of the largest gift in Boston University’s history: $50 million from Allen Questrom (Questrom’64, Hon.’15) and his wife Kelli (Hon.’15). This extraordinary gift has not only given us a new name, but has also positioned us as one of the world’s elite business schools—one with more than a century of history to build upon and a relentless focus on the future.

Much of our transformation is driven by our alumni, a community of 53,000+ Questrom and 340,000 Boston University graduates spanning time zones and hemispheres.
